Breast Pump S1 Pro Breast Pump S2 Pro Breast Pump S1 Breast Pump E20 Bottle Washer S1 Pro 4K Baby Monitor E21 S1 Pro/S1/E20 Accessories Q: Why can't I feel much suction? A: Breast pump suction is limited to 40 kPa by international standards to protect breasts and capillaries, so the suction may feel soft. If you're using a new pump, check it's working properly and you've set the right mode for optimal performance. Q: How to ensure proper heating for S1&S1Pro? A: Make sure the heating pins are fully extended, the pump hub is securely attached, and there's no gap between the hub and diaphragm. Press the heating button. If you see a solid orange light, the heating is on. If it flashes orange, repeat the steps. Q: What should I know about charging S1&S1Pro? A: Wipe the pump hub and keep it dry. Use a magnetic charging cable with a 5V/2A or higher rating adapter. S1Pro can also be charged via the charging case. When pump and case are fully charged, use without heating for 20 mins/session, 3 times/day, the case can last 5 days. Q: Can I use a microwave to sterilize eufy breast pumps? A: No, it can damage the components and cause malfunctions. Initial Use: Steam washable parts or boil with constant stirring for up to 5 minutes. Daily Cleaning: Rinse washable parts with warm, soapy water and air dry. Sterilize as needed. Q: Where can I get help on usage?   • A top tier wearable!
Size: Heated S1 Pro
Updated: 12/25/25 This is my new favorite pump! I reach for it just as much as my Baby Buddha around a month after purchase. I’ve loved using it during MOTN feeds, as I can get my overnight pump in without waking her up. I’ve also used it at work regularly, because I can keep my office door open and attend meetings. I have to keep my office door closed when I use my Baby Buddha, which forces me to keep my office door closed 60-90 minutes per day to pump. I work in an environment that gets regular foot traffic, so being able to keep my door open is a bonus! My Baby Buddha pump is my go to if I am engorged or need to be 100% sure I am empty, or I have the time and privacy to use it. This pump is my go to on my commute into and home from work, and discreet pumping overnight or in public. The suction is great, the speed settings are great, and it does a pretty good job of emptying me. I am so glad I purchased this pump! ——————— I’ve only had this pump half a week and used it over a dozen times, but I absolutely love it! I have continually reached for it over my Baby Buddha motor pump. Pros: - It has a heating feature which can help with expression. - Very easy to change suction and speed settings for your comfort. Even when I am using higher suction and speed settings, the pump is super comfortable and is never painful. - I found the pump very easy to assemble and disassemble. There wasn’t much of a learning curve, and there are only pump four parts involved in assembly, two of which take a fraction of a section to install (diaphragm and duckbill valve). - The app comes with pre-made rhythms. I love the “max output” and “natural” rhythms and get the best output with them. - I have great output comparable to when I use my Baby Buddha motor pump. - The silicone flanges are very comfy. I’ve had no difficulties aligning everything and getting a solid seal. - I can lift my arms and move normally without worrying about breaking the seal. It has made caring for my infant and pumping on a schedule to be very easy. I can easily hold my baby and pump without worrying about dislodging my seal. - The pump is VERY quiet and the pumps are not too large that it’s distracting. I wore it at a public event recently. The event noise easily drowned out the pump sounds, and the pumps didn’t look unrealistically bulky under my shirt. - The charging case gets you a few charges on the go. - All parts can be dried and sterilized in my Baby Brezza dryer/sterilizer. —— Cons: - I have spilled milk a few times, because you need to make sure there is a tight seal with the collection cup and flange when pouring. It helps to have the flange side pointed up to prevent leaks. - The pump can’t be plugged in while using, so if it’s dead, you need to wait for it to charge. A full charge takes a little less than 2 hours. - Replacement parts are a bit more expensive. I just bought an extra pair of collection cups, a pair of flanges, and a pair of diaphragms to have on hand and spent $72 through the Eufy website (with a coupon, original total was around $109). - Quiet, but not silent. Can definitely hear it in lower volume settings. But, it’s not so loud that it is horrendously distracting. - The heat feature will drain your battery faster. I was still able to get multiple pumps off one charge. But if you depend on the heat setting to get much better output, you need to account for more frequent charging. I don’t think you could get a day of consistent pumping with heat out of one charge, if you pumped for 20-30min at a time. —— I am so happy with my purchase. I weighed the pros and cons of multiple wearables, and landed on Eufy. I love my Baby Buddha, but the standard flanges don’t allow for freely moving in public, don’t allow for my to easily hold and care my infant, don’t align with a consistent pumping schedule as a working mom, and don’t allow me to pump at work with my door open. This pump has been a game changer and allowed me much more freedom. Before it was very difficult for me to pump regularly day and night with the Baby Buddha flanges. Now I can throw this wearable on and live life as usual, which has made it easier for me to consistently stick to a pumping schedule. My pumping output has nearly doubled in half a week due to this. I will definitely be able to keep up my goal of pumping 6-8 times per day, thanks to this pump. I’ll update this review if anything changes in the coming months. But I have been extremely happy so far! ... show more

  • Great Output, But A Few Tradeoffs
Size: Heated S1
I originally had an issue with my shipment and had to reorder, but once I finally received these, they've become one of my favorite wearable pumps (until the S2 Pro). The biggest pro is the output. I get excellent milk production with these, and the heating feature is amazing - it really helps with comfort and milk flow. They've been reliable, and I use them regularly. I wouldn't say my supply has severely increased, but they definitely do a great job at maintaining my supply and emptying. There are a few downsides. I find them a little pinchy, even when using flange inserts. They're also more time consuming to clean because of all the small crevices. The included cleaning brush was a nice idea, but it scratched my milk collection cups, and I accidentally tore one of the duckbill valves while cleaning. Replacement parts are also on the expensive side, so that's something to keep in mind. They're not quite as discreet as I had hoped. I personally wouldn't wear them out in public unless I had a sweatshirt or hoodie on, and coworkers on conference calls have mentioned they can hear the motors, so I still use the mother's room at work. Overall, despite the drawbacks, the heating function and strong output make these a wearable pump I'd recommend. Just be prepared for a little extra maintenance and higher replacement part costs. ... show more

  • Convenient, but didn’t work long-term for me
Size: Heated S1
I liked this pump a lot at first—it’s super convenient being hands-free, and the heated feature felt really nice in the beginning. It worked well for me for the first few weeks and made pumping feel a little more comfortable and efficient. That said, I ended up having some issues with clogged lymphatic fluid, which then led to clogged ducts. After talking with my lactation consultant, I was advised to stop using heat and switch to ice instead, and that made a big difference for me. I also noticed the diaphragm tends to leak—especially if you’re holding it upside down. You have to keep a hand over it so it doesn’t fall out and spill, which isn’t ideal when you’re already multitasking. Overall, I do think it’s a well-designed pump and has some great features, but it just wasn’t the best long-term daily option for my body personally. ... show more
